EAD extension PD current.

I applied for my EAD extension on June 24( USCIS Receipt date was June 30th). I still do not have my EAD yet. My existing EAD expires on 9/21/10 and my priority date is Current. I opened a Service request on 9/13/10 and did not hear back from USCIS yet. I will call them on Monday if I do not get any response. I know I cannot work after 9/21/10. But is it till I get any decision from USCIS or like 90 days after EAD extension receipt date ? If i get any update from USCIS like Card Production ordered or EAD ordered , can that be enough to continue employment or will my employer need to have the actual card ? Can I walk into local Immigration office and speak to some to expedite the process ?
